Description

Private room available at this inviting 4 bed, 2.5 bath unit in the H Street Corridor. Step inside to a light-filled interior complete with cherry hardwood floors and high ceilings. The kitchen boasts modern features including granite countertops and stainless steel appliances, providing the perfect space to prep for your next dinner party. Also, enjoy the added convenience and comfort of in-unit laundry, central AC, and a charming outdoor patio.



Situated in the highly sought-after H Street Corridor, this home sports an ideal location surrounded by endless spots to explore like the Smithsonian National Museum and Lower Senate Park. You'll be within walking distance of amazing eateries like Fare Well, Fancy Radish, and Farmbird. Safeway and Whole Foods are right around the corner for everyday necessities. Plus, commuting is made simple with Union Station just a 10 minute walk away.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
